The Texas Success Initiative (TSI) is an assessment used by colleges and universities in Texas to determine a student’s readiness for college-level coursework. The TSI Reading test evaluates a student’s ability to understand and analyze written texts. To prepare for this test, it is important to familiarize yourself with the types of questions that may be asked. In this article, we will provide you with a list of TSI Reading questions to help you practice and improve your reading skills.

The TSI Reading test consists of multiple-choice questions that require you to read and comprehend various types of passages, such as essays, articles, and excerpts from books. The questions assess your ability to understand main ideas, identify supporting details, make inferences, determine the author’s purpose and tone, and analyze the organization and structure of a text.

Preparing for the TSI Reading test involves developing effective reading strategies, such as skimming and scanning, understanding context clues, and recognizing patterns of organization. By practicing with a variety of TSI Reading questions, you can become more comfortable with the test format and improve your reading comprehension skills.
